Low-sugar snack bar brand, Munk Pack, has raised $5 million in a financing round to support its expansion.
Connecticut-based Munk Pack’s portfolio includes keto-friendly granola and nut and seed bars.
Each plant-based snack contains 1g or less of sugar, 2-4g of net carbohydrates, and no sugar alcohols or artificial flavours.
Munk Pack plans to use the new funds to support distribution growth, expansion of its team and innovation.
“We are pleased to see our products resonating with such a broad consumer base, and we believe that our simultaneous distribution and velocity increases attest to that,” said Tobias Glienke, co-founder of Munk Pack.
Munk Pack’s products are sold in the US in the natural and conventional grocery channels, as well as through ecommerce, and the brand says it will be expanding the points of distribution for its bars from nearly 11,000 to over 19,000.
